Company Description

Avery Dennison (NYSE:AVY) is a global leader in labeling and packaging materials and solutions. The company applications and technologies are an integral part of products used in every major market and industry. With operations in more than 50 countries and more than 25,000 employees worldwide, Avery Dennison serves customers with insights and innovations that help make brands more inspiring and the world more intelligent. 
Headquartered in Glendale, California, the company reported sales of $6.3 billion in 2014. Learn more at www.averydennison.com.

ABOUT AVERY DENNISON RBIS

Avery Dennison RBIS, a global leader in apparel and footwear industry solutions, is a $1.6 billion division of Avery Dennison (NYSE: AVY). Avery Dennison RBIS provides intelligent creative and sustainable solutions that elevate brands and accelerate performance throughout the global retail supply chain. We elevate brands through graphic tickets, tags and labels, embellishments and packaging solutions that enhance consumer appeal. We accelerate performance through RFID enabled inventory and loss prevention solutions, price management, global compliance, and brand security solutions.
Based in Westborough, Massachusetts Avery Dennison RBIS responsibly serves the global marketplace with operations in 115 locations, 50 countries, across 6 continents. For more information, visit www.rbis.averydennison.com.

Job Description

Job Responsibilities:

  • Reporting to the Financial Controller

  • Overseeing all month/quarter end closing activities, & reviewing variances

  • Working closely with country/regional financial to overlook Balance sheet reconciliations and exceptional items. 

  • Work with country finance teams to resolve accounting issues

  • Monitor the performance of the outsourced finance team in China and India

  • Ensuring legal and regulatory compliance regarding all financial functions.

  • Ensuring that countries are following Company’s accounting policy and processes

  • Manage and support all audit activities both internal and external.

  • Monitor and manage the SOX compliance in both HK and China

  • Liaise with internal and external parties such as legal, tax  and auditors to support various regulatory compliance

  • Supervise sub-ordinates, provide training, coaching and development to team members

  • Implementing controls and operation policies and provide training to business and local / outsourced finance team

  • Participate in system implementation as required

  • Drive process improvement and standardization

  • Perform ad-hoc assignments if required

  • Scope : 50% time for SA countries & rest for China/Hongkong/SEA

Qualifications

Requirement:

  • Degree holder in Finance and professional qualifications within a recognized professional body

  • Minimum of 7-8 years financial accounting experience with prior external audit background in Big 4s

  • Experience in managing outsourced finance function and business process improvement will be highly appreciated

  • Strong understanding of US GAAP and SOX is preferred

  • Detail-oriented with high level of accuracy and conscious of meeting deadlines

  • Solid people coaching experience required

  • Good leadership and ability to monitor the finance operation 

  • Ability to work under pressure with tight deadlines

  • Excellent communication skills in English, and Mandarin is a plus

  • 20% travelling to Bangladesh/China/Hongkong
